Google Ads or Facebook Ads: What’s the Best Bet for Indiana Businesses?

By AkkuAugust 29, 2023
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est WhatsApp Telegram Email

Alright, Indiana business owners, let’s settle this once and for all: Google Ads or Facebook Ads? If you’ve been on the fence, this guide is for you. Both platforms come with a bunch of perks, so let’s break it down and see which one suits your needs.

Google Ads: The Search is Over for Indiana Businesses

Instant Spotlight

First up, Google Ads. These are fantastic for getting your business in front of people when they’re actually searching for what you offer. Imagine someone in Indiana looking for a local coffee shop, and bam—your ad shows up right on top. You’re the first thing they see, and that’s pretty sweet.

Pay-per-Click Magic

Google Ads work on a pay-per-click basis. That means you’re only dropping cash when someone clicks your ad. So you know that your money is going toward potential customers who are genuinely interested.

Hometown Hero

With Google Ads, you can get super specific with your targeting. Wanna reach people in Indianapolis? Or maybe focus on the entire Hoosier state? You can do that.

Facebook Ads: It’s Complicated, But Worth It

Demographic Goldmine

Now, on to Facebook Ads. These are great for targeting specific groups of people. You can get as detailed as you want—age, location, interests, you name it. If you’re selling Indiana State merchandise, for example, you can target college students in the area.

Social Butterflies

Facebook Ads have that social vibe going for them. When people like or share your ad, their friends see it, too. It’s like word-of-mouth but online and way faster.

Why Not Both?

Now, learning both Google and Facebook ads might seem like a big ask, but hear me out. If you get the hang of both, you’ll have an all-rounded online presence. Google captures the people actively looking, while Facebook engages those who might not even know they need you yet.

So, Indiana businesses, the choice is yours. Google Ads are great for search intent, while Facebook lets you dive deep into demographics. Or you could mix and match for the best of both worlds. Whatever you pick, make it work for you.
